    The authors consider Chisini's functional equation in its full generality. They investigated the \(n\)-variable real functions \textsf{G} that are solutions of the Chisini's functional equation \(\mathsf{F}(\text\textsf{x})= \text\textsf{F}(\text\textsf{G}(\text\textsf{x}),\dots, \text\textsf{G}(\text\textsf{x}))\), where \text\textsf{F} is a given function of \(n\) real variables. They established necessary and sufficient conditions on \textsf{F} for the existence and uniqueness of solutions. When \textsf{F} is nondecreasing in each variable, they also show in a constructive way that if a solution exists then a nondecreasing and idempotent solution always exists. Necessary and sufficient conditions on \textsf{F} for the existence of continuous solutions are established. Finally, they discuss a few applications of the obtained results. This paper shows further views on solutions of functional equations.
